Good app – World Roulette Review

This is a good app for you roulette lovers. Are the odds real? I'm up over 100k. I am either really lucky or the game is programed player heavy. Well worth $1
Review by Stryfox on World Roulette.

All World Roulette Reviews


Other Reviews